Abstract :
The authors present an analysis of planar structures with arbitrary distribution of permeability in the time domain mode. The task of analysis of such systems for E-polarized waves can be reduced to a task of the analysis of a dual system for wave polarisation. Thus non-uniform dielectric filling is accordingly replaced with a non-uniform magnetic filling
